Understanding ATX 3.1 Power Supply Standards
The ATX 3.1 standard introduces improvements over previous versions, including better efficiency, enhanced power delivery, and increased safety features. Recognizing these features can help you identify a reliable power supply.
Key Features of ATX 3.1 Power Supplies
- Higher efficiency ratings (80 Plus Gold, Platinum, Titanium)
- Improved transient response
- Enhanced safety protections (OVP, UVP, SCP, OPP, OTP)
- Better power factor correction (PFC)
- Modular cabling options
How to Assess Power Supply Quality
Evaluating a power supply's quality involves inspecting its specifications, build quality, and certifications. Here are essential factors to consider:
1. Certification and Efficiency Ratings
Look for certifications such as 80 Plus Gold or higher. These indicate the power supply's efficiency, which reduces energy waste and heat generation, leading to longer component lifespan.
2. Build Quality and Components
High-quality power supplies use durable components like Japanese capacitors and robust transformers. Check for a sturdy casing, good ventilation, and reliable connectors.
3. Safety and Protection Features
Ensure the power supply includes essential protections such as Over Voltage Protection (OVP), Under Voltage Protection (UVP), Short Circuit Protection (SCP), Over Power Protection (OPP), and Over Temperature Protection (OTP).
Additional Tips for Choosing a Quality Power Supply
Beyond technical specifications, consider the brand reputation, warranty period, and customer reviews. Reputable brands often adhere to stricter manufacturing standards and provide better after-sales support.
1. Brand Reputation
Opt for well-known brands like Corsair, Seasonic, EVGA, or Cooler Master. These brands have established trust through consistent quality and reliable performance.
2. Warranty and Customer Support
A longer warranty period (typically 5 years or more) indicates confidence in the product's durability. Good customer support can assist with troubleshooting and repairs.
